7 Social Security Changes That Take Effect Today


For more than eight decades, Social Security has been providing a financial foundation for those who need it most. An estimated 21.7 million people, including close to 15.4 million adults aged 65 and over, are pulled out of poverty by America's top retirement program each year.

What's particularly interesting about Social Security is that it's constantly evolving, with a number of significant changes announced annually. As we usher in the new year, here are seven Social Security changes that take effect today.
